This evocative photograph captures a moment in time at the Lord Mayor Treloar Cripples Home in Alton, Hampshire, during the early 1900s. The image shows a group of children, some in wheelchairs and others lying in beds, all with various spinal conditions. The Home, founded in 1891 by the then Lord Mayor of London, Sir Frederick Treloar, was dedicated to providing care and support for children with disabilities, particularly those with spinal injuries. At the time, there were few options for children with disabilities, and institutions like the Lord Mayor Treloar Cripples Home played a vital role in providing them with a safe and nurturing environment. The children in the photograph appear to be engaged in various activities, suggesting a sense of community and camaraderie. The Home offered not only medical care but also education, training, and social opportunities, enabling the children to lead fulfilling lives despite their challenges.
